线上故障排查(二):MySQL InnoDB断电损坏救援
原创 数据库

线上故障排查(二):MySQL InnoDB断电损坏救援

一、故障现场 当服务器遭遇意外断电,MySQL 进程非正常退出,内存中未刷入磁盘的数据与磁盘上已写入的数据之间会产生不一致。对于支持事务的 InnoDB 引擎来说,这通常能通过 Crash Recovery(崩溃恢复) 机制自动修复。 但在极端情况下(如断电瞬间正在写入数据页头部,或磁盘缓存未刷新),损坏可能过于严重,导致自动恢复失败。
阅读全文
线上故障排查(一):Arthas工具实战
原创 后端技术

线上故障排查(一):Arthas工具实战

一、为什么需要 Arthas 在 Spring Boot 项目的线上运维中,我们常面临以下至暗时刻: ● 接口莫名变慢:用户投诉响应延迟,但日志里看不出瓶颈在哪。 ● CPU/内存飙升:服务器负载告警,却找不到是哪个线程或哪段代码在“作妖”。 ● 日志缺失:代码执行异常,但受限于日志级别或未埋点,查不到关键入参和返回值。 ● 代码不一致:怀疑线上运行的代码与 Git 仓库不一致,却无法验证。 传统
阅读全文
本文目录
    Loading...